In Holy Trinity Churchyard is a family headstone which reads:
In
Loving Memory
of
Edward
the beloved husband of
Margaret Stevenson,
who died Nov. 19, 1903
aged 50 years.
(of Widdrington Colliery)
also of
George Edward
Stevenson
beloved son of the above
who was killed in action
in France Dec. 23, 1917
aged 24 years
Buried at Zillebeke
South east of Ypres
Deeply mourned
Morpeth Herald 08/02/1918 carries a brief obituary:
ROLL OF HONOUR
STEVENSON.- Killed in action on the 23rd December, 1917, George Edward, the only son of Margaret Stevenson and of the late Edward Stevenson, of Widdrington Colliery.- Deeply mourned.
From George's pension cards his mother Margaret moved to Bebside Furnace Gardens and then later to Abyssinia House, Ashington.
George Edward Stevenson is remembered at Bebside onB14.02 and at Blyth on B42.24
